What is IWECT?

First off, for those who might be new to the scene, IWECT stands for Industrial Welding and Construction Training. It’s an institution focused on providing hands-on training and certifications in welding and construction trades. They equip individuals with the skills needed to succeed in these high-demand industries. So, why is this important, especially in a place like Wilmington, NC? Well, Wilmington is experiencing significant growth, with numerous construction projects and industrial expansions creating a huge demand for skilled workers. IWECT steps in to fill this gap, offering programs that are tailored to meet the specific needs of local employers. Whether you’re a recent high school graduate, a career changer, or someone looking to upgrade your existing skills, IWECT offers a pathway to a stable and well-paying career.

Their curriculum includes various welding techniques (like SMAW, GMAW, GTAW, and FCAW), blueprint reading, construction safety, and other essential skills. What sets IWECT apart is its focus on practical, real-world application. Students spend a significant amount of time in the workshop, gaining hands-on experience with the tools and equipment they'll be using on the job. Plus, they emphasize industry certifications, such as those from the American Welding Society (AWS), which are highly valued by employers. This means graduates are not just trained; they are certified and ready to work from day one. IWECT also partners with local businesses and industries to provide internships and job placement assistance, further ensuring that their graduates have a smooth transition into the workforce. It’s a win-win situation: employers get skilled workers, and graduates get great jobs.
